Wright, Billy (William Ambrose) (1924–1994)

English footballer. A versatile player, equally strong in midfield or central defence, he won 105 caps for England 1946–59 including a record 90 as captain. He made 541 appearances for Wolverhampton Wanderers 1945–59, and led the club to the FA Cup in 1949 and the league championship in 1954, 1958, and 1959.

Career highlights

International appearances (1946–59)

105 (3 goals)

English League Championship

1954, 1958, 1959

English FA Cup

1949
